Cedar Shoals Jaguars Head to State Playoffs

The Cedar Shoals jaguars are set to play their first state play-off game at 7 p.m. Feb.18. They will take on the Kell High School Longhorns at home. The jaguars are ranked 56 in the state with a 20 to 8 record.

Head Coach Thomas L’Dreco says the team will face tough competition in tonight’s game.
